Illumina is seeking a Scientist 1 for its Advanced Science department in Cambridge, UK. The role focuses on developing new sequencing and array technologies and requires a graduate in Chemistry or Materials Science.
The successful candidate will collaborate globally using cutting-edge tools and technology, addressing a range of life-science techniques. Experience in chemical synthesis and knowledge of DNA biochemistry is essential.
Competitive benefits and support for innovation will be provided, promoting an inclusive and equitable workplace.
